Herdsmen crisis: Singer Kwam1’s daughter blasts Nigerians donating money to Sunday Igboho

One of the daughters of famous singer, KWAMI 1, known as Dami Ayinde, has slammed Nigerians donating money to Sunday Igboho.

It was earlier reported that Nigerians set up a go-fund-me for Igboho after he issued a quit notice to herdsmen in South West. In 17 hours they raised N4.85 million (£9,360) out of a Gofundme target of N51.8 million (£100,000).

Reacting via her Snapchat, Dami said anyone who donates money to Igboho will not know peace. According to Dami, she knows what the Ife/Modakeke ethnic crisis which Igboho participated in, cost Nigerians and will not be in support of anyone beating the drums of war.
